Jessica Neumann is a scholar working on Ecology, Global and Planetary Change and Nature and Landscape Conservation. According to data from OpenAlex, Jessica Neumann has authored 19 papers receiving a total of 289 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 9 papers in Ecology, 7 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 7 papers in Nature and Landscape Conservation. Recurrent topics in Jessica Neumann’s work include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(7 papers),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(7 papers) and Forest Ecology and Biodiversity Studies (3 papers). Jessica Neumann is often cited by papers focused on Ecology and Vegetation Dynamics Studies (7 papers),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(7 papers) and Forest Ecology and Biodiversity Studies (3 papers). Jessica Neumann coll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Sweden and Italy. Jessica Neumann's co-authors include Graham J. Holloway, Hannah Cloke, Louise Arnal, Elisabeth Stephens, Andrew N. Hoodless, Fredrik Wetterhall, Christel Prudhomme, Florian Pappenberger, Blazej Krzeminski and Geoffrey Griffiths and has published in prestigious journals such as Biological Conservation, Hydrology and earth system sciences and Landscape Ecology.
